GyroidOS virtualization solution aims to secure embedded devices, ease cybersecurity certification

GyroidOS

Maintained by Fraunhofer AISEC, GyroidOS is an open-source, multi-arch OS-level virtualization solution designed for embedded devices with hardware security features, and aiming to support security certification processes such as Common Criteria (ISO/IEC 15408), DIN SPEC 27070 – IDS Trust Security profile, and IEC-62443 cybersecurity standards. The virtualization layer is based on Linux-specific features like namespaces, cgroups, and capabilities to provide isolation of different guest operating system stacks on top of a single, shared Linux kernel. It offers a much smaller footprint and additional separation of privileged instances compared to other container solutions, such as Docker. GyroidOS security features Container isolation based on a modularized OS-level virtualization layer Secure boot (e.g., UEFI on x86) Kernel module signing Signed GuestOSes (containers) Measured boot and remote attestation Full disk encryption coupled to TPM and secure boot Restriction of superuser in containers with Linux capabilities Fine-grained device access with device cgroups whitelists Secure Element […]

Milk-V Titan – A $329 octa-core 64-bit RISC-V mini-ITX motherboard with a PCIe Gen4 x16 slot

Milk-V Titan mini-ITX motherboard

We first noted the UltraRISC UR-DP1000-powered Milk-V Titan mini-ITX motherboard when we wrote an article about three high-performance RISC-V processors to watch in H2 2025. There have been some delays, as there often are, but the Titan board finally appears to be in stock, so it’s probably a good time to have a closer look. Powered by a 2 GHz UR-DP1000 octa-core RISC-V CPU, the Titan mini-ITX motherboard supports up to 64GB DIMM memory and M.2 NVMe storage (PCIe Gen4 x4), and features a PCIe Gen4 x16 slot for a graphics card or other expansion, Gigabit Ethernet, four USB 3.0 ports, a BMC, and more. Milk-V Titan specifications: CPU – UltraRISC UR-DP1000 8x 64-bit RISC-V UR-CP100 “RV64GCBHX” cores up to 2.0 GHz Two 4x core cluster design with 4MB L3 cache each, and a total of 16MB cache. Fully RVA22 compliant, and “Compliant with RVA23 excluding V extension.” Supports Hardware […]

Radxa Dragon Q6A Arm SBC gets official Windows 11 preview

Radxa Dragon Q6A Windows 11

While most people use Linux on Arm SBCs, it’s typically possible to run Windows 11 on Arm boards with UEFI support, but with caveats such as the GPU and VPU not working and other issues. One solution is to avoid the Arm architecture altogether and go with an x86 SBC like the Radxa X4, ODROID-H4+, or LattePanda IOTA, among others. But things may change for the better now that Qualcomm SBCs are becoming a thing, and Radxa has just announced official Windows support for the Radxa Dragon Q6A. Note that it is only a preview image for now. Nevertheless, here’s what is working without installing additional drivers on Windows 11: HDMI output (inherited from UEFI GOP)​ PCIe – Note: NVMe available; system does not include network card drivers eMMC​ flash UFS​ USB 2.0​ USB 3.0, but devices must be connected before booting into the system But once you install drivers, […]

Radxa Orion O6N – A smaller, cheaper 12-core Armv9 Nano-ITX SBC based on CIX P1 (CD8160) SoC

Orion O6N Nano-ITX SBC

Radxa Orion O6N is a Nano-ITX SBC powered by CIX P1 (CD8160 variant) 12-core Cortex-A720/A50 processor with a 30/45 TOPS AI accelerator, up to 64GB LPDDR5, support for UFS and M.2 NVMe storage, and plenty of interfaces. It’s a smaller and cheaper version of the Orion O6 mini-ITX motherboard introduced at the end of last year. It offers most of the same features, but is equipped with a CD8160 SoC instead of a CD8180 with a slightly lower CPU frequency for the Cortex-A720 big cores (2.6 vs 2.8 GHz), more storage options, fewer display interfaces, no dedicated audio port, 2.5GbE networking instead of 5GbE, and a few other differences you can see in the specifications below. Radxa Orion O6N specifications (highlights in bold and strikethrough show differences against Orion O6): SoC – Cix P1 (Codename: CD8160) 12-core DynamIQ processor 4x Cortex‑A720 big cores @ up to 2.6 GHz 4x Cortex‑A720 […]

TrueNAS is now (unofficially) available for 64-bit Arm platforms with UEFI support

TrueNAS Arm

TrueNAS Scale NAS platform was designed to work on x86-64 computers only, but there’s now an unofficial port for 64-bit Arm (Aarch64) targets running a UEFI bootloader, including the Raspberry Pi 4/5 SBCs and other higher-end Arm boards. Previously known as FreeNAS, the community edition, FreeBSD-based TrueNAS Core was phased out in 2022 and replaced with the Linux-based TrueNAS Scale. iXsystems also provides TrueNAS Enterprise, a paid version with more advanced features, but all versions only work on 64-bit x86 machines. TrueNAS forum user Joel0 decided to change that and patched TrueNAS Scale to run on ARM (aarch64). The main requirements are having a 64-bit Arm target, at least 8GB RAM, 16GB boot storage, and a working UEFI bootloader. The image has been tested with a QEMU virtual machine, and it should also work on a Raspberry Pi 4 or 5 with UEFI, but it has not been tested. One […]

Radxa Orion O6 mini-ITX motherboard gets Arm SystemReady SR v2.5 certification

Orion O6 Arm SystemReady SR compliance

Radxa Orion O6 mini-ITX motherboard powered by a CIX P1 12-core Cortex-A720/A520 SoC has just obtained Arm SystemReady SR (ServerReady) v2.5 certification, meaning it’s been shown to run unmodified several OS images such as Windows and Ubuntu. I’ve already tested a Debian 12 image modified by Radxa on the Orion O6, but one of the goals of the platform was to provide a universal UEFI + ACPI firmware to boot any Arm ISO released by OS vendors, for instance, the Ubuntu Desktop ISO for Arm 64-bit architecture downloaded directly from the Ubuntu website. The Arm SystemReady SR certification is a step in the right direction, as it means the Orion O6 has passed a number of tests showing it can boot several off-the-shelf OS images. We’ll find Radxa’s Orion O6 listed on the Arm SystemReady Compliance page among boards from other manufacturers, as well as the Radxa ROCK Pi 4B+, […]

Muse Pi Pro is a feature-packed, credit card-sized SpacemIT M1 RISC-V SBC with HDMI, GbE, 4x USB, M.2 and mPCIe sockets

Muse Pi Pro

Muse Pi Pro is a feature-packed, credit card-sized SBC powered by the SpacemIT M1 octa-core 64-bit RISC-V AI SoC with a 2 TOPS NPU and equipped with up to 16GB LPDDR4x and 128GB eMMC flash. The single board computer features gigabit Ethernet and a WiFi 6 + Bluetooth 5.3 module for connectivity, HDMI and MIPI DSI display interfaces, two MIPI CSI interfaces, a 3.5mm audio jack,  four USB 3.0 ports, an M.2 socket for an NVMe SSD or wireless module, a mini PCIE socket for WiFi and 4G LTE/5G cellular connector, and a 40-pin GPIO header for expansion. That’s quite a lot of features for such a compact board. Muse Pi Pro specifications: SoC – SpacemiT M1 (similar to SpacemIT K1, but clocked at 1.8 GHz) CPU – 8-core X60 RISC-V processor @ 1.8 GHz GPU – Imagination IMG BXE-2-32 with support for OpenGL ES3.2, Vulkan 1.2, OpenCL 3.0; 20 […]

Radxa Orion O6 Preview – Part 2: Debian 12 – What works, what doesn’t

Orion O6 Review Debian 12

I went through an unboxing and Debian 12 installation on the Radxa Orion O6 at the end of January, but decided to work on other reviews since software support still needed to be worked on. Since then, there’s been some work done, but no new image released. After waiting for almost two months, I’ve decided to carry on with the review by testing the Debian 12 image in a way similar to the Rock 5B SBC preview I did with Debian 11 in 2022 to check what works and what doesn’t on the Orion O6 at the time of the review. That will involve testing all ports, including 5GbE networking and the PCIe slot with an (old) NVIDIA graphics card, running some benchmarks, and also trying the Debian 12 image with a self-built Linux 6.13 kernel using ACPI instead of UEFI for the default image. Orion O6 SBC benchmarks on […]

Exit mobile version